The Potters Arms is close to the eye-catching Church Langley Playing Fields & Resevoir, as well as Harlow Museum, St. John's Arts & Recreation Centre & Harlow Falconry. We boast a menu of classic British pub meals, alongside a daily all-you-can-eat Chef's Counter which showcases different international cuisine every evening. With a warm, homely atmosphere, & extensive parking, we're ideal for family meals, plus our garden is perfect for an al fresco meal!
